Gregg Nelson is the Co-founder of Rent A Monkey Tree Service, a company that offers tree removals, trimming, pruning, stump grinding, and other tree-related services in the Salt Lake City, Utah Metro area. With a passion for outdoor activities and an entrepreneurial spirit, Gregg turned his love for climbing into a thriving business. Over the past several years, he has grown his company from humble beginnings to a multimillion-dollar operation by focusing on efficient processes and building a strong, skilled team.

In this episode…

Building a successful business from the ground up is never easy, especially when you start with no funding and an industry full of challenges. How does an entrepreneur turn these obstacles into opportunities and scale to millions in revenue? What key lessons can be learned along the way?

According to Gregg Nelson, a driven entrepreneur and tree service expert, the answer lies in passion, perseverance, and learning from mistakes. He highlights that early on, he faced financial struggles and the challenge of managing growth without proper systems in place. By implementing standardized processes and focusing on hiring top-tier employees, Gregg transformed his business from a small operation into a thriving company. His dedication to personal development and learning from mentors also played a crucial role in his success.

In this episode of the Home Pro Podcast, host Seth Evans sits down with Gregg Nelson, Co-founder of Rent A Monkey Tree Service, to discuss the journey from nothing but drive to a multimillion-dollar tree business. They cover the importance of standardized processes, the power of having the right team, and how mentors can dramatically impact business growth. Gregg also shares his approach to maintaining workflow during slower seasons.
